What are Digital Electronics?
Digital electronics are not too different from boolean algebra, however, instead of using operators and symbols, we use 'logic gates.'
These logic gates represent the various boolean operators, such as but not including, OR, NOT, and XOR.
4
The buffer gate takes in the input and simply outputs itself.
So, the output is simply the input.
Buffer
Gate
5
The not gate simply negates the output.
If A was 1, the output is 0.
